Habit Machine Launches New EP as a Follow-Up to their Acclaimed Album Morning Masquerade

Habitat Machine, the band whose album, Morning Masquerade, topped many of last years best-of lists, is at it again with their new EP. The EP is defiantly titled It's Not Over to answer many critics who believed the band may be kuputes out after their guitarist and song writer Jack Burmerak left and emigrated to the Bahamas. But front man Casey Allan makes it clear that they are in it for the  long haul. "There were a lot of skeptics who thought we would never make it into the studio again after Jack left, this and It's Not Over shows that we still have what it takes to be creative."

It's Not Over was recorded over just four weeks in a log cabin in  the mountains of Santa Cruz, California. "The environment really helped inspire us. The California Redwoods towered over our house and it just made us want to make more organic, simple music." And out of the forest came just that, a record uninhibited by bells and whistles, harmonic violin mixes with base guitar to create something that is unique and beautiful.
